  • The swine farming has a significant potential for biogas emissions and is a substantial contributor to greenhouse gas emissions within Vietnam's agricultural sector. This study was conducted to determine the total amount of CH4, and CO2 (eq) released from mature management activities and emission coefficients of CH4 and CO2 (eq) at different swine farms in Northern, Central and Southern regions, using tier 1 and tier 2 according to IPCC method.

  • This paper reviews Vietnam’s implementation of fiscal policies in response to climate change. The impact of tax and fee policies on greenhouse gas emission reduction is insignificant. Public spending on climate change adaptation primarily focuses on infrastructure projects to enhance resilience capacity, while the budget for mitigation activities only constitutes a small proportion.

  • Today’s globalised world is well aware that the logistics in fossil fuel industry enables it to be the main contributor to gre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ions that cause global warming and climate change. Negative public opinion about the oil and gas industry is rising globally. A growing number of societies are proficient at varying public opinion about oil and gas industry emissions. In this context, oil and gas companies have begun to substantially invest in renewable energy sources in a bid to diversify their oil and gas product portfolios to mitigate climate change risks.
